ALL ABOUT GIFFONI 2017: THE 47TH GFF PRESENTED AT THE 'CASA DEL CINEMA' IN ROME

The magic is about to start for the 4.600 juros from 52 Countries: the real protagonists of the 47th Giffoni Film Festival edition scheduled from 14 to 22 July. The 47th edition was presented on 6th July in the morning at the Casa del Cinema in Rome. The creator and director Claudio Gubitosi together with his artistic staff Antonia Grimaldi, Luca Apolito, Gianvincenzo Nastasi and Manlio Castagna, Giffoni Innovation Hub CEO Luca Tesauro, Giffoni Experience chairman Piero Rinaldi, the mayor of Giffoni Valle Piana Antonio Giuliano, the Director of the cinema directorate MiBACT Nicola Borrelli and the President of the Campania Region Vincenzo De Luca.

“We move closer to the Fifty year mark of Giffoni - said director Claudio Gubitosi - at the beginning it was just a Festival but, with continuity and stubbornness, we changed into a an organization which is active year round. A huge project in progress requiring lots of commitment and that does not end with the Festival. The numbers for the 47th edition are very impressive: 175 works, including 101 in competition, 6 premieres and 6 special events in collaboration with the most important film majors, Italian production and distribution companies, 20 creative workshops, more than 30 shows and over 200 free events including workshops, Children shows, jugglers, street entertainers, dancers, puppeteers in 10 separate locations spread around the streets of Giffoni Valle Piana, 15 meetings dedicated to digital innovation, 5 Meet the Stars for 5.000 fans. 50 Domestic and international talents, many of whom will be taking part in the Masterclass section in collaboration with BadTaste.it, the giffoners will have the chance to discuss with acclaimed authors, directors, singers actors and emerging artistic talent. We expect around 250-270 Thousand people: ready to dive deep "into the Magic" of Giffoni” the theme of this editionc".

LA GIURIA E IL CONCORSO

4.600 jurors, divided according to the following age groups: Elements +3 (from 3 to 5), Elements +6 (from 6 to 9), Elements +10 (from 10 to 12), Generator +13 (from 13 to 16), Generator +16 (from 16 to 17), Generator +18 ( from 18 onwards), Gex Doc (section dedicated to teachers and filmgoers) and Parental Control – Destination Italy (for families). The jurors, from 52 Countries, will decree the winners of the Gryphon Award for each section. Original Marines, like last year, will be supplying the coloured T-shirts for the jurors. From the atrocities of wars to the complexity of first love, the determination and wish to make dreams come true and find a place in the world while transitioning from childhood to adulthood: these are just some of the themes and issues from the films in competition at the 47th Giffoni Film Festival (14-22 July 2017). 101 titles including feature films, shorts and documentaries, selected out of 4500 works in pre-selection. GIFFONI MASTERCLASS POWERED BY BADTASTE.IT

Giffoni Masterclass, is the special section for in depth analysis of the Giffoni Film Festival (14 22 July 2017) organized in collaboration with BadTaste.it. Eight mornings of great cinema, 16 incredible meetings with more than 20 fantastic testimonials, reserved to 120 young people from 18 to 25, make up the programme of the section which was created nine years ago, aimed at creating a bridge between the talents of today and the professionals of tomorrow, through a direct, positive unique discussion.

Helmed by cinema critic Francesco Alò, film editor of Badtaste.it and of the daily 'Il Messaggero, the 'masterclassers' will analyze the guests' main works in the morning while in the afternoon they will be interacting with directors, actors and authors to find out more about the creative process. Some of the meetings will be moderated by Neapolitan journalist Gianmaria Tammaro (La Stampa, Il Foglio, Best Movie, Wired, GQ, 8 e mezzo).

GIFFONI STREET FEST: 200 SHOWS, THEATRE; STREET PERFORMERS AND MORE

Giffoni Experience's StreetFest is set to celebrate its fifth year. The Festival within the Festival, has been a real success with audiences since its inception engaging over 50.000 people with its 30 shows from international companies, including England Ukraine and Spain, 10 locations, 9 days of workshops for families, several play areas, two Holy Color parties, street buskers, puppeteers, face painting, street bands, contemporary circuses and so much more. Street Fest is cross generational festival with its thousand colours, tastes and shapes engaging children and parents alike from across the whole region.
